Add 30/35 and 18/9
1st number: 30/35, 2nd number: 2 0/9
30/35 + 18/9 is 20/7.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 35 and 9 is 315
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 315 - For the 1st fraction, since 35 × 9 = 315,
30/35 = 30 × 9/35 × 9 = 270/315 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 9 × 35 = 315,
18/9 = 18 × 35/9 × 35 = 630/315 - Add the two like fractions:
270/315 + 630/315 = 270 + 630/315 = 900/315 - 900/315 simplified gives 20/7
- So, 30/35 + 18/9 = 20/7
